bina Posted March 18, 2005 Share Posted March 18, 2005 hi, i was there!! i went with close thai friend as i was staying at his house in ban chiang khum whixh is about a 40 min motobike ride from udong thani, w/stop in middle to cool down.... he had no idea what or where it was but i being the falang tourist had done my research... and since i wanted to see plants and animals and not tourist sites per se, we went there after asking a zillion people along the way who didnt really know either... there was one sign in english and that was it... met the professor that raises the orchids, saw the orchids dance (move to a battery powered toy piano type thing) , my friend bought me a lovely perfume supposedly made from the only orchid to have a scent, plus the essence of some black beetle (that the thai use in beetle fights, believe it not).... the only perfume i'm not allergic too, it cost 300 baht which for my friend to spend was a few days wages....the nursery?? only if you are an orchid fanatic or botanist..... nice flowers but nothing special rather like someone going to a goat show but they're not really fanatical goat lovers.... just an other green house... sorry i lost their brochure which i had brought back to israel with me to give to an orchid grower near my kibbutz but never did... name of perfume: toob moob 'maeng kaeng' supposed to be aphrodisiac... i just liked the scent and i get good feedback when i where it (didnt buy it for that purpose it was a gift to me and he didnt intend it either, just wanted to give me a souvenir/gift) i rather remember eating sweet sticky rice in bamboo while sitting on back of motorbike on way back home more favourably and then looking at orchids behind friend's rice fields.
